Ant Invasion Cancels 16 Surgeries at Canadian Hospital

May 8, 2026 News

Emergency surgeries have been cancelled at a Canadian hospital after an unexpected invasion of ants. Carman Memorial Hospital in Manitoba faced a unique crisis when resilient pests breached its sterile environments. Sixteen planned procedures were immediately rescheduled and moved to other facilities to ensure patient safety. Southern Health Authority confirmed that while the disruption is significant, no danger exists for staff or visitors. The suspended operations included critical hernia repairs and gallbladder removals requiring strict hygiene protocols. Residents needing urgent care are being safely transported to the nearest alternative medical center. Health Minister Uzoma Asagwara urged calm, stating that every effort is made to restore normalcy quickly. Exterminators have rushed to the scene to eliminate the infestation and seal entry points. This is not the first time Carman has battled these seasonal intruders over the last two years. Pavement ants, a particularly hardy species, were first detected in the building during 2024. The colony appeared to vanish briefly before returning with greater force this spring. Officials believe the insects are simply seeking food but warn that permanent removal is difficult. Rob Higgins, an entomology expert, noted that few locations have successfully eradicated these specific pests forever. Current measures include cleaning drains, sealing cracks, and deploying bait traps around the perimeter. The situation remains fluid as workers search for the source of the persistent ant colony. Community members are advised that emergency services continue uninterrupted despite the logistical challenges. Health officials stress that the number of ants currently inside does not constitute a major infestation. However, the recurring nature of the problem demands a more extensive long-term strategy. Until the colony is fully eliminated, elective surgeries must wait until the facility is cleared. The town of Carman watches closely as experts work to protect its local healthcare infrastructure.
